Monster Beverage

Monster Beverage Stock Pulls Back Despite Earnings Beat as Investors Weigh Near-Term Headwinds

  • Q4 earnings showed robust operational execution with gross margins expanding to 55.5% and operating income surging 42.3% to $542.6 million, validating management's margin-recovery strategy
  • Monster Energy Drinks posted an 18.9% sales increase and the Ultra zero-sugar line demonstrated international strength with 47% sales growth, demonstrating category leadership momentum
  • Analyst price targets range from $60 to $98, with consensus sitting at $77.53, suggesting investors remain uncertain whether the company can sustain premium valuations amid external cost pressures and competitive threats from Celsius and other fast-growing rivals

Kroger

Kroger shares surge after strong Q4 earnings beat and upbeat 2026 outlook fuel analyst optimism

  • Q4 adjusted EPS of $1.28 beat the consensus estimate of $1.20 by 6.3%, marking the fourth consecutive quarter of earnings surprises, though revenue came in 1.1% below expectations at $34.73 billion
  • Management highlighted 20% adjusted eCommerce sales growth and announced a strategic eCommerce review expected to improve operating profit margins in 2026, addressing prior concerns about underperforming fulfillment centers
  • The board authorized an additional $2 billion share repurchase program and analysts raised price targets on the strength of earnings, with the consensus rating across 25 firms at 'Outperform' and average price target of $74.56

Investment Analysis

Pros

  • Monster Beverage achieved record quarterly net sales of $2.2 billion in Q3 2025, marking a 16.8% year-over-year increase driven by strong consumer demand.
  • The company maintains a strong financial position with a gross profit margin of 55.81% and a greater cash balance than debt on its balance sheet.
  • Monster Beverageโ€™s stock demonstrated robust growth, reaching a 52-week high and outpacing year-to-date market returns by over 26%, reflecting positive investor sentiment.

Considerations

  • The companyโ€™s price-to-earnings ratio of approximately 41x is significantly higher than many beverage peers, indicating a potentially overvalued stock.
  • Operating expenses increased by 11.75% year-over-year in Q3 2025, negatively impacting net income which declined by about 18%.
  • While the energy drink segment grew robustly, the alcohol brand segment saw a 17% decline in net sales during the same quarter.
